Winnipeg Living Spaces: Unique Considerations
Not all homes in Winnipeg are built the same. Bungalows, condos, older homes, and new builds each have their own set of layout challenges. Wall materials can vary drastically from brick and concrete to drywall and wood paneling. This variance directly impacts the method and equipment used for TV mounting in Winnipeg.
Older homes often feature walls that aren’t designed to carry the weight of today’s ultra-large TVs. In contrast, newer condos may have pre-set cable routing that can be advantageous, but require careful coordination. An improperly mounted television can damage walls or, worse, fall and shatter, costing more in repairs and replacements than what a professional installation would have.
Function Meets Aesthetics
There’s more to TV installation in Winnipeg than getting the screen up on the wall. A major component is aesthetics. Homeowners want clean lines, hidden cables, and a sleek finish that fits the modern interior design trends taking over Winnipeg’s homes.
Proper installation considers the line of sight from your seating, natural light glare at different times of the day, and even the best angle for sound distribution. A well-mounted TV complements the room and doesn't become a cumbersome visual distraction. Achieving that balance requires technical know-how and a good sense of design.
Avoiding DIY Pitfalls
The DIY trend has its place, but when it comes to TV mounting in Winnipeg, it can backfire quickly. Mounting a large screen without the right tools, expertise, or anchoring knowledge can result in safety hazards.
Many residents underestimate the complexity of aligning brackets, finding studs, and routing wires safely through the wall. A slight miscalculation can lead to crooked mounting or even damage to electrical components behind the wall. For those unfamiliar with these details, the cost of repair can exceed the savings from doing it alone.
Why Local Knowledge Matters
Hiring someone familiar with Winnipeg homes brings significant advantages. An expert in TV installation in Winnipeg understands the nuances of local architecture and has firsthand experience with the types of materials used in residential construction throughout the city.
Moreover, Winnipeg’s weather should not be underestimated. In-wall installations during colder months must account for insulation, air leakage, and thermal shifting. Local professionals are well-versed in these seasonal effects and install systems accordingly.
Behind the Screen: Cable Management
A clean setup isn’t just about the TV. Cables, gaming systems, soundbars, and streaming devices all need to be accounted for. Professional TV mounting in Winnipeg includes thoughtful routing of these connections, often hiding them within the wall or organizing them into minimal and discreet profiles.
Wi-Fi routers and streaming devices should be placed for optimal signal distribution, and power sources must be reliable. A thorough assessment during installation ensures future-proofing, allowing easy expansion should new technology be introduced later.
Safety First: Families and Furniture
For families with children or pets, the importance of safety cannot be overstated. Loose wires, exposed power outlets, and unstable TVs are all avoidable risks. Securing everything properly not only prevents accidents but also gives peace of mind.
Professional installers assess the stability of the mount and how it holds up over time. They choose mounting gear rated for the specific TV model and weight, ensuring the setup stays intact for years to come.

Renovations and Upgrades
If you're renovating your home, this is the perfect time to incorporate a refined TV mounting setup. During this phase, walls can be opened to embed cables, reinforce supports, or install in-wall speakers.
Upgrading also allows for repositioning the TV from its previous spot. This can bring better symmetry to the room or adjust for a more functional use of space. With Winnipeg homes often undergoing updates, aligning AV setup with renovation projects makes perfect sense.
Rental Units and Temporary Solutions
Winnipeg has a growing market of rental properties and temporary residences. In such cases, full wall mounting may not be possible due to lease restrictions. Still, experienced installers can offer semi-permanent or removable options that mimic the elegance of wall-mounting without violating tenancy agreements.
This approach keeps renters happy while avoiding damage to walls, making it a win-win for tenants and landlords alike.
